In this episode, Patrice Bonfiglio sits down with Dr. Sandy Fiaschetti, organizational psychologist and founder of Lodestone People Consulting, for a refreshingly honest conversation about high-performance leadership, the hidden cost of “doing it all,” and the science behind sustainable success. From running a thriving consultancy to raising five kids and guiding Fortune 500 executives, Sandy shares powerful lessons on how to lead without losing yourself.

You’ll hear how Sandy went from overextended entrepreneur to aligned leader—and why her biggest breakthroughs didn’t come from pushing harder, but from pulling back. She dives deep into the psychological patterns driving burnout in both men and women, why even top-performing execs crumble under pressure, and what it really takes to cultivate authenticity and resilience at work and home.

💡 Sandy also unpacks the truth about “great instincts,” the dangers of over-scheduling kids, and why your White Lotus binge might be better for your brain than another productivity podcast.

  • You don’t have to earn your burnout to justify rest
  • Leaders who admit they don’t know everything inspire more trust
  • Stop glorifying busy—start honoring boundaries
  • Parenting and leadership both thrive when perfectionism dies
  • Vulnerability isn’t a weakness—it’s a strategic advantage
